Now Must Art Recited Structured Prose

NOW MUST ART A now moment,instantaneous, parentage unknown,alive borne of inspiration.Scattered here and there, colours everywhere.The inner made outer.Inherent originality conceived, perceived,crystallised,the beneath now in relief,of line,spot,point and dab upon a canvas,to dry before the eye.Succinct,complete of itself, never to be reproduced it stays unique,of me,for all to see.Of me,was once,this, must art elsewhere,forever did depart. I look upon it now,and wonder how! Listen to me recite and all my poetry on youtube under my pen name ichthyschiro
